Exactly 44 years ago, in 1981, a film made a remarkable entry into Hindi cinema — one that is still remembered in golden letters in the history of Indian film. The film was the musical drama Umrao Jaan, directed by Muzaffar Ali and starring the legendary actress Rekha in the lead. Along with Rekha, the cast included Farooq Shaikh, Naseeruddin Shah, Raj Babbar, Gajanan Jagirdar, Shaukat Kaifi, Dina Pathak, Prema Narayan, Bharat Bhushan, Mukri, and Satish Shah.
Umrao Jaan Ada: A Tragic Tale of Lost Innocence
The movie is based on Mirza Hadi Ruswa’s 1899 Urdu novel Umrao Jaan Ada. It tells the story of a courtesan in Lucknow named Umrao Jaan, who was known as 'Ameeran' in her childhood before a tragic incident led her into the world of prostitution.

Let us tell you that Umrao Jaan has officially re-released in theatres on June 27. Originally released in 1981, this iconic film is now available in a remastered 4K version, 44 years later.
